The Importance Of Airbrush Safety
Airbrushing is a popular hobby; as well as being a part of a number of professions where a finish is applied to a surface. In airbrushing that uses paints and other chemicals, then you are well advised to avoid the fumes of these, and too take safety precautions in order to protect you and your family or colleagues
Why Airbrush Safety Is Important
Safety is a hugely important factor when using an airbrush because of some of the chemicals that are involved. Airbrush Paints and the particles that make them up are extremely flammable substances which should the slightest spark be created can be the potential cause of an explosion. This could lead to danger to yourself and those around you, not to mention causing considerable damage to your hobby.
Alongside the risk of fire and explosion, a homemade spray booth presents the less obvious risk of inhalation. Without proper filtration and extraction then the risks that inhalation presents are huge. Airbrush spray paint fumes can be carcinogenic meaning that there is potential for serious health problems. One way to highlight the risks of not having effective is to spray paint and wear a white mask. The residue on the mask will show the amount of paint you would inhale without proper extraction.
Tips For Airbrush Safety
Some ideas to consider when airbrushing include:
– Buy A Spray Booth – the emphasis here should really be on the buying part. Building your own spray booth is a risky idea as it can lead to even more dangers, as these devices aren’t rigorously tested to industry standards. A spray booth extracts the harmful fumes that can cause serious harm to you, and also can carry the risk of fire or explosion
– Use a well ventilated area – even after you have invested in a spray booth, it is sensible to airbrush in an area that is spacious and well ventilated to nullify the risk of damage to your body from the fumes and any risk of explosion.
– Wear a Face Mask – your safety is the most important thing to consider when you are using any form of chemicals that can cause you harm. Therefore it is important to invest in a face mask to protect your airways and your eyes if possible.
Other Airbrush Safety Tips
One of the main things about airbrush safety is to employ common sense. Don’t take unnecessary risks that would put you or those around you in danger. Before you set out on a project that requires airbrushing, then make sure that you have all of the appropriate personal protective equipment before you begin. If you can’t use a spray booth or can’t justify the layout of the cost then it is definitely worth making sure you have a face mask and use an open space.
